Wisconsin Addresses Shortage of Oral Health Professionals

Dimensions of Dental Hygiene

Wisconsin is facing a severe shortage of oral health professionals, including dental hygienists, dental assistants, and dentists. The shortage may result in longer wait times for patients seeking dental care. Northcentral Technical College in Wausau has responded to the crisis by adding an extra term in the spring for their dental programs, aiming to graduate students throughout the school year to address the immediate demand.

dentalcorp Announces Extension of Maturity of Credit Facility

Dentistry Today

dentalcorp recently announced an extension to its existing syndicated senior secured credit facility with a consortium of banks, led by CIBC Capital Markets and TD Securities. The maturity date of the credit facility will be extended to January 18, 2028, from its original May 27, 2026 date. Concurrently, dentalcorp reduced the facility amount from $1.75 billion to $1.4 billion.

Gum Grafting & Regeneration

Aerni Dental

What is gum grafting? Gum grafting is a procedure typically used to treat severe gum recession , but it can also be used to improve the appearance of one’s smile. The procedure goes under a number of different names, including gingival grafting , gingival augmentation , and s oft tissue grafting. In the case of gum recession, gum grafts are used to reverse recession, covering exposed tooth roots to protect them from infection and decay.

Quelling Dental Anxiety With Canine Touch

Dimensions of Dental Hygiene

A Minneapolis dental practice puts its dental hygienist’s canine companion to work one day a week soothing anxious dental patients. Ollie, a labradoodle, accompanies patients during prophylaxes, providing comfort and distraction. The 80-pound dog sees around eight patients daily, with appointments booked through his dental hygienist owner, April Kline, LDH.
